Gavin Hewitt is a renowned writer and broadcaster, celebrated for his extensive career as the BBC's Chief Correspondent and Europe Editor. With a deep understanding of European politics and global affairs, he has reported on pivotal events such as the Eurozone crisis and Brexit. His insightful analyses are informed by his experiences covering major historical moments, including the fall of the Berlin Wall and the end of Soviet Communism. Gavin's work has earned him prestigious accolades, including a BAFTA and an Emmy.
